Netstation。当发射样本实验m显示variable-related错误

6视图(30天)
(使用Matlab R2014a 64位Windows 7 64位)
你好,
我测试一个基本Matlab-to-NetStation通过网线连接,使用标准的调用:
%连接到网站,nshost IP是正确的我的设备,应该为其他人是不同的
nshost =“169.254.7.31”;
nsport = 55513;
如果存在(“nshost”,“var”)& & ~ isempty (nshost) & &
存在(“nsport”,“var”)& & nsport ~ = 0
流(“净站连接。\ n”);
[nsstatus, nserror] = NetStation (“连接”、nshost nsport);
如果nsstatus ~ = 0
错误(“无法连接到主机% s NetStation: % % s d。\ n \ n ',
nshost、nsport nserror);
结束
结束
%开始脑电图记录
NetStation (“同步”);
NetStation (“StartRecording”);
暂停(5);
NetStation (“事件”,“BGIN”);
暂停(1);
当然最后我停止记录
NetStation (“StopRecording”);
现在,连接本身完全工作,以及启动和停止录音。NetStation是否一切都没有问题,但当我发送一个触发器/马克,如:
NetStation (“事件”,“BGIN”);
计划失败,得到以下错误:
编译,“状态”决心是一个变量,这个变量未初始化。也是一个“状态”
函数名称和以前版本的MATLAB称为函数。然而,MATLAB7禁止使用
相同的名称在同一背景下作为一个函数和变量。
现在,有趣的是要注意,实际netstation错误代码点。m文件:
错误在NetStation(第444行)
错误= nserr(状态);
错误在StroopTest_example(第74行)
NetStation (“事件”,“BGIN”);
StroopTest_example实验我测试,所以在第74行我想发送触发,造成的错误在第444行NetStation文件:
错误= nserr(状态);
我附上Netstation。m文件,如果有问题,但我确信没有人在这里添加/删除任何东西。同时,我们以前没有使用Matlab之前我们没有沟通的成功经验。作为aditional信息,我们已经安装了最新的PsychToolbox分布可用。
我试着运行其他脚本测试NetStation连接,问题仍然存在。任何帮助将非常感激。
J。

答案(0)

标签

s manbetx 845

社区寻宝

找到宝藏在MATLAB中央,发现社区如何帮助你!

开始狩猎!